Harold Horton
Harold Horton
Harold Horton, previously vice president of the Razorback Foundation, became president in November 2009. The foundation raises money for scholarships, facilities and other programs for athletics at the University of Arkansas at Fayetteville.
Horton, a former player and coach for the Razorbacks, calls leading the foundation an honor and notes that during his tenure, the size of the foundation fund has increased while those of other athletic foundations have dwindled. The foundation reported $14.7 million in total assets as of June 30, 2009.
